Side-by-side financial comparison of International Paper (IP) and Welltower (WELL). Click either name above to swap in a different company.

International Paper is the larger business by last-quarter revenue ($6.0B vs $3.4B, roughly 1.8× Welltower). Welltower runs the higher net margin — 22.4% vs 1.0%, a 21.4% gap on every dollar of revenue. On growth, Welltower posted the faster year-over-year revenue change (38.3% vs -0.6%). Over the past eight quarters, Welltower's revenue compounded faster (55.1% CAGR vs 12.3%).

The International Paper Company is an American pulp and paper company, the largest such company in the world. It has approximately 39,000 employees, and is headquartered in Memphis, Tennessee.

Welltower Inc. is a real estate investment trust that invests in healthcare infrastructure. As of December 31, 2022, the company had investments in approximately 3,000 properties, all of which were in the United States, Canada, and the United Kingdom.
